Two Area Residents Win Lottery Prizes

Nearly $100,000 in prizes in drawings earlier this month.

Lady luck was shining on Massapequa earlier this month when two area residents won prizes in lottery drawings.

James Cox of Massapequa Park won nearly $89,000 in the March 10th Take five drawing. 

He bought the ticket at on Merrick Road.
